Argatroban is a synthetic direct thrombin inhibitor and the chemical name is 1-[5-[(aminoiminomethyl)amino]-1-oxo-2-[[(1,2,3,4-tetrahydro-3-methyl-8-quinolinyl)sulfonyl]amino]pentyl]-4-methyl-2-piperidinecarboxylic acid, monohydrate. Argatroban has 4 asymmetric carbons. One of the asymmetric carbons has an R configuration (stereoisomer Type I) and an S configuration (stereoisomer Type II). Argatroban consists of a mixture of R and S stereoisomers at a ratio of approximately 65:35. The molecular formula of argatroban is C 23 H 36 N 6 O 5 S•H 2 O. Its molecular weight is 526.66 g/mol. The structural formula is shown below: Argatroban is a white, odorless crystalline powder that is freely soluble in glacial acetic acid, slightly soluble in ethanol, and insoluble in acetone, ethyl acetate, and ether. Argatroban Injection, USP 50 mg/50 mL (1 mg/mL) is a sterile clear, colorless to pale yellow, solution. Argatroban Injection, USP 50 mg/50 mL (1 mg/mL) is available in 50-mg (in 50-mL) single-dose vials, with blue color matte top caps. Each mL of sterile, nonpyrogenic solution contains 1 mg Argatroban. Inert ingredients (per vial): 260 mg Propylene glycol, 152 mg Dehydrated alcohol, and 450 mg Sodium Chloride. argatroban-spl-structure
